Carlos Ortiz, Jr., MD is a pediatrician with over 24 years of experience and his own private practice in Queens, New York. He is also affiliated with Flushing Hospital Medical Center, NewYork-Presbyterian Hospital and North Shore University Hospital. Dr. Ortiz was educated at the Free University of Colombia prior to completing an internship at Flushing Hospital Medical Center. Additionally, he is certified by the American Board of Pediatrics.
